• Yakima City Council Committee Meeting
In tergovernmen ta( Committee
Tuesday, August 31, 2010
Yakima City Council present: Rick Ensey, Kathy Coffey Absent. Dave Ettl
County Commissioner present: Mike Leita
City staff Dick Zais, Michael Morales, Jeff Cutter, Joan Davenport
County staff Vern Redifer, Terry Austin, Steve Erickson
Guests Joe Walsh (CWHBA)
Continued review of GMA Interlocal Agreement. Commissioner Leita proposed that the
changes to the current draft be accepted then discussion can proceed regarding critical
issues 4 -5 -6 (frontage improvements, focused public incentive corridors and annexation
considerations) He noted that critical issues 1 -2 -3 have been incorporated into the
document and issues 7 -8 -9 will be handled in the 4 -Party Agreement.
Dick Zais reported that city and county staffs are meeting regularly to work on critical
issues Vern Redifer used section G. Annexation 3 Development Process Within
Pending Annexation Areas to illustrate the process staff is following Commissioner
Leita suggested the Committee focus on identifying a corridor that can be used as a
case study He reminded that there is also a responsibility to discourage urban
® development outside of the Urban Growth Area Michael Morales urged policies that
will prevent a competitive disadvantage between various cities within Yakima County
Steve Erickson noted that uniformity in County -wide Planning Policies is desired, and if
achieved will prevent a competitive disadvantage
Mr Leita asked staff to bring to the next meeting topics that could or should be added to
the ILA He also suggested that the discussion on items 4 -5 -6 be formatted in a way
that clearly shows which items have not been agreed upon Mr Redifer talked briefly
about different funding mechanisms and mentioned latecomer agreements Discussion
moved to how different types of development affect revenues and the potential for infill
and incentives
The next meeting of the Intergovernmental Committee will be Tuesday, September 14,
3.30 p.m Topics will include potential additional issues for the ILA and discussion of
targeted corridors
